Understanding Oven Hobs

Oven hobs, commonly called cooktops, are flat cooking platforms that feature burners or heating components. They can be integrated with an oven or stand-alone. The choice of an oven hob can substantially affect cooking performance and benefit.

Types of Oven Hobs

Oven hobs come in various types, each with unique functions. Below are the most typical types offered:

TypeDescriptionBenefitsDownsides
Gas hobs ukUses natural gas or lpImmediate heat and precise temperature level control; works well with all cookwareNeeds a gas connection; less energy-efficient than electric
Electric HobsUsage electric coils or radiant heatEasy to clean; constant heat circulationSlower to heat up; can be less responsive than gas
Induction HobsMakes use of magnetic fields to heat pots and pans straightFast cooking; energy-efficient; easy to tidyNeeds suitable pots and pans; normally more expensive
Ceramic HobsFlat glass-ceramic surface area with convected heatAesthetically pleasing; simple to cleanCan be prone to scratching; slower to heat than induction

Key Features of Oven Hobs

When choosing an oven hob, a number of features must be taken into consideration:

  1. Size & & Configuration: Available in different sizes, oven hobs can accommodate numerous pots and pans. Standard alternatives are generally 30, 36, or 48 inches wide.

    beko-as530k-50cm-electric-cooker-with-solid-plate-hob-black-503-medium.jpg
  2. Power Output: Look for hobs with varying power levels for different cooking processes. High-powered burners are exceptional for boiling, while lower-power ones can be used for simmering.

  3. Control Types: Choose between knob controls and touch controls. Knobs offer tactile feedback, while touch controls use streamlined styles and extra functionalities.

  4. Safety Features: Options like automatic shut-off, kid locks, and flame failure devices are important for avoiding accidents.

  5. Relieve of Cleaning: Choose designs with smooth surface areas or removable parts for simple upkeep.

Benefits and Disadvantages

Understanding the advantages and disadvantages of various oven hobs can assist in making an informed decision.

Advantages

  • Adaptability: Suitable for various cooking methods, from boiling to frying.
  • Speed: Many hobs heat quickly, especially induction models.
  • Energy Efficiency: Some alternatives, like induction hobs, can decrease energy usage compared to conventional techniques.

Downsides

  • Expense: High-end designs, particularly induction hobs, can be expensive.
  • Setup: Gas hobs need expert setup and a gas supply, oven hob which might sustain extra costs.
  • Compatibility: Not all pots and pans deals with induction hobs, necessitating extra purchases.

Purchasing Considerations

When picking an oven hob, consider the list below elements:

  • Cooking Style: Assess how frequently and what kind of cooking you do to determine the best hob type.

  • Kitchen Layout: Measure your kitchen area to ensure the hob fits and complements other devices.

  • Budget plan: Determine just how much you want to spend. Element in setup and the cost of any required pots and pans.

  • Energy Source: Evaluate the accessibility of natural gas or the electrical capacity of your kitchen to choose between gas and electric options.

FAQs About Oven Hobs

Q1: What is the distinction in between a cooktop and an oven hob?A cooktop and an oven hob normally refer to the very same appliance. However,"cooktop "is a broader term that consists of both standalone hobs and integrated units with ovens and hobs uk. Q2: Can I use any pots and pans on an induction

hob?No, induction hobs need ferrous( magnetic)cookware
to work. Pots and pans made from product like stainless steel or cast iron is appropriate, while aluminum and copper without magnetic properties are not. Q3: How do I tidy my oven hob properly?Cleaning approaches depend on the kind of hob.

Typically, a moist cloth and moderate cleaning agent work for glass-ceramic surfaces, while a particular hob cleaner is perfect for induction. Gas hobs need dismantling burners for comprehensive cleansing. Q4: Are induction hobs safe for cooking?Yes, induction hobs are normally safer than gas hobs as they do not produce an open flame,and the surface cools down quickly. Many models also feature child safety locks. Q5: How often need to I replace my oven hob?The life-span of an oven hob differs based upon the type and use. Generally, they last around 10 to 15 years.
